“At present, although only limited information is available on the effect of CR on humans, credible data exist that allow us to make some reasonable predictions. For example, a 1994 European clinical study on non-obese, middle-aged subjects under a 10-week, 20% energy reduction (Velthuis-te Wierik et al. 1994), and the 2-year Biosphere experience (Walford et al. 1999, 2002)), produced promising human data on CR’s efficacies (Rae 2004). Further, a recent report (Fontana et al. 2004) shows CR’s beneficial effects, including the suppression of an atherosclerosis and inflammation biomarker in humans, solidifying the possibility of CR’s extension of human longevity. One clear-cut and most immediate sign of CR’s effect in human subjects is body weight reduction, as in the case of rodents. It is important to realize how simple weight reduction (mainly from loss of fat mass, particularly visceral adiposity) could have a strong impact on inflammation, insulin resistance, and diabetes in humans as reported recently (Dandona et al. 2004; Ferroni et al. 2004). If obesity is a state of inflammation and obesity-related insulin resistance is a chronic inflammatory disease, as indicated by biomarkers, then a reduction of adiposity by CR alone could exert a great improvement on human health and functional longevity, which is already widely accepted by many biomedical researchers.”
